Bunnahabhain
The usual anchorage is beside the moorings in front of the distillery. However, my preference is for a more secluded spot a little further up the Sound of Islay that is quiet and out of the tide.
If you want to go ashore to visit the distillery, then obviously that is where to drop your hook, but if you are just waiting for the tide to turn, or want a quiet night, then I know which I would choose.
